UEFA reach solution over Champions League and Copa America clash

UEFA and CONMEBOL have reached a solution for the problem of the Champions League final clashing with preparation for the Copa America

The finale of Europe's premier club competition takes place in Berlin on June 6, while the South American international tournament starts on June 11 in Santiago.

National sides want their players available in the weeks before the tournament, but the likes of Lionel Messi, Dani Alves, Neymar, Marcelo and so on, may have a Champions League final to play.

Representatives of both sides met and agreed that players who have reached the final would be allowed to join their national sides after the game.

UEFA were thankful to CONMEBOL for allowing the situation to be resolved agreeably.
